Consider a solid sphere with radius RR with a charge uniformly spread throughout its volume. The magnitude of the sphere's electric field is E1\left|\vec{E}_{1}\right| at a point P1P_{1} on the sphere's surface and is E2\left|\vec{E}_{2}\right| at a point P2P_{2} at a distance 12R\frac{1}{2} R from the sphere's center. In the relationship E1=bE2\left|\vec{E}_{1}\right|=b\left|\vec{E}_{2}\right| , what is the value of bb ?


A) 0
B) 1
C) 2
D) 4
E) 8
F) Other
